Definition
This is a four-character idiom (chengyu) that describes a cynical, misanthropic attitude — someone who detests society and its conventions, often feeling superior or disillusioned. It's stronger than just 'critical'; it implies deep contempt for the way people behave and the world works. You can use it as a predicate (他愤世嫉俗) or attributively (愤世嫉俗的态度).
